Basic concepts of Management
Illustrate the three basic concepts of Management in brief.
Expert
The three basic concepts of Management are as follows:
a) Management as a Discipline: Discipline signifies to a field of study containing well-defined concepts and principles.
b) Management as a Group of People: This refers to management as a group of people in which it comprises all those personnel who perform managerial functions in the organizations.
c) Management as a process: In studying the management discipline, we usually refer to management as a method. The process can simply be stated as systematic method of handling activates.
